How protection works

  1. browser/API testsExercise the commercial journey at both boundaries.
  2. isolated stateKeeps each scenario independent and repeatable.
  3. idempotent checkoutKeeps repeated requests consistent.
  4. regression profilesTurn controlled faults into explicit checks.
  5. commit-bound CI evidenceConnects the recorded result to its source revision.

Working sequence

Delivery method

  1. discoveryTrace the journey and its existing controls.
  2. risk mapConnect failure modes to focused checks.
  3. implementation/repairAdd the checks and repair the demonstrated gaps.
  4. CI evidenceRecord results against the tested commit.
  5. handoffTransfer the suite, evidence, and operating context.
